On a day the Brewers badly needed innings from starter Matt Garza, he was knocked out with nobody out in the fourth due to a bruised right thumb. Head trainer Dan Wright and Brewers manager Ron Roenicke visited the mound after Garza walked the first hitter he faced in the fourth inning and examined Garza’s right hand. After returning to the mound to throw a warmup pitch, Garza walked off the field.
